diff --git a/voip/jni/rtp/AmrCodec.cpp b/voip/jni/rtp/AmrCodec.cpp
index 9a2227d..f3ecac2 100644
--- a/voip/jni/rtp/AmrCodec.cpp
+++ b/voip/jni/rtp/AmrCodec.cpp
@@ -14,6 +14,8 @@
* limitations under the License.
*/
+#include <string.h>
+
#include "AudioCodec.h"
#include "gsmamr_dec.h"
@@ -21,6 +23,170 @@
namespace {
+const int gFrameBits[8] = {95, 103, 118, 134, 148, 159, 204, 244};
+
+//------------------------------------------------------------------------------
+
+// See RFC 4867 for the encoding details.
+
+class AmrCodec : public AudioCodec
+{
+public:
+ AmrCodec() {
+ if (AMREncodeInit(&mEncoder, &mSidSync, false)) {
+ mEncoder = NULL;
+ }
+ if (GSMInitDecode(&mDecoder, (Word8 *)"RTP")) {
+ mDecoder = NULL;
+ }
+ }
+
+ ~AmrCodec() {
+ if (mEncoder) {
+ AMREncodeExit(&mEncoder, &mSidSync);
+ }
+ if (mDecoder) {
+ GSMDecodeFrameExit(&mDecoder);
+ }
+ }
+
+ int set(int sampleRate, const char *fmtp);
+ int encode(void *payload, int16_t *samples);
+ int decode(int16_t *samples, void *payload, int length);
+
+private:
+ void *mEncoder;
+ void *mSidSync;
+ void *mDecoder;
+
+ int mMode;
+ int mModeSet;
+ bool mOctetAligned;
+};
+
+int AmrCodec::set(int sampleRate, const char *fmtp)
+{
+ // These parameters are not supported.
+ if (strcasestr(fmtp, "crc=1") || strcasestr(fmtp, "robust-sorting=1") ||
+ strcasestr(fmtp, "interleaving=")) {
+ return -1;
+ }
+
+ // Handle mode-set and octet-align.
+ char *modes = strcasestr(fmtp, "mode-set=");
+ if (modes) {
+ mMode = 0;
+ mModeSet = 0;
+ for (char c = *modes; c && c != ' '; c = *++modes) {
+ if (c >= '0' && c <= '7') {
+ int mode = c - '0';
+ if (mode > mMode) {
+ mMode = mode;
+ }
+ mModeSet |= 1 << mode;
+ }
+ }
+ } else {
+ mMode = 7;
+ mModeSet = 0xFF;
+ }
+ mOctetAligned = (strcasestr(fmtp, "octet-align=1") != NULL);
+
+ // TODO: handle mode-change-*.
+
+ return (sampleRate == 8000 && mEncoder && mDecoder) ? 160 : -1;
+}
+
+int AmrCodec::encode(void *payload, int16_t *samples)
+{
+ unsigned char *bytes = (unsigned char *)payload;
+ Frame_Type_3GPP type;
+
+ int length = AMREncode(mEncoder, mSidSync, (Mode)mMode,
+ samples, bytes + 1, &type, AMR_TX_WMF);
+
+ if (type != mMode || length != (8 + gFrameBits[mMode] + 7) >> 3) {
+ return -1;
+ }
+
+ if (mOctetAligned) {
+ bytes[0] = 0xF0;
+ bytes[1] = (mMode << 3) | 0x04;
+ ++length;
+ } else {
+ // CMR = 15 (4-bit), F = 0 (1-bit), FT = mMode (4-bit), Q = 1 (1-bit).
+ bytes[0] = 0xFF;
+ bytes[1] = 0xC0 | (mMode << 1) | 1;
+
+ // Shift left 6 bits and update the length.
+ bytes[length + 1] = 0;
+ for (int i = 0; i <= length; ++i) {
+ bytes[i] = (bytes[i] << 6) | (bytes[i + 1] >> 2);
+ }
+ length = (10 + gFrameBits[mMode] + 7) >> 3;
+ }
+ return length;
+}
+
+int AmrCodec::decode(int16_t *samples, void *payload, int length)
+{
+ unsigned char *bytes = (unsigned char *)payload;
+ Frame_Type_3GPP type;
+ if (length < 2) {
+ return -1;
+ }
+ int request = bytes[0] >> 4;
+
+ if (mOctetAligned) {
+ if ((bytes[1] & 0xC4) != 0x04) {
+ return -1;
+ }
+ type = (Frame_Type_3GPP)(bytes[1] >> 3);
+ if (length != (16 + gFrameBits[type] + 7) >> 3) {
+ return -1;
+ }
+ length -= 2;
+ bytes += 2;
+ } else {
+ if ((bytes[0] & 0x0C) || !(bytes[1] & 0x40)) {
+ return -1;
+ }
+ type = (Frame_Type_3GPP)((bytes[0] << 1 | bytes[1] >> 7) & 0x07);
+ if (length != (10 + gFrameBits[type] + 7) >> 3) {
+ return -1;
+ }
+
+ // Shift left 2 bits and update the length.
+ --length;
+ for (int i = 1; i < length; ++i) {
+ bytes[i] = (bytes[i] << 2) | (bytes[i + 1] >> 6);
+ }
+ bytes[length] <<= 2;
+ length = (gFrameBits[type] + 7) >> 3;
+ ++bytes;
+ }
+
+ if (AMRDecode(mDecoder, type, bytes, samples, MIME_IETF) != length) {
+ return -1;
+ }
+
+ // Handle CMR
+ if (request < 8 && request != mMode) {
+ for (int i = request; i >= 0; --i) {
+ if (mModeSet & (1 << i)) {
+ mMode = request;
+ break;
+ }
+ }
+ }
+
+ return 160;
+}
+
